// 0x49C:
// Boiler(0x08) -B-> All(0x00), ?(0x049C), data: 00 00 00 00
void Boiler::process_HpSettings2(std::shared_ptr<const Telegram> telegram) {
has_update(telegram, vp_cooling_, 3);
}
// 0x49D
// Boiler(0x08) -B-> All(0x00), ?(0x049D), data: 00 00 00 00 00 00 00 00 00 00 00 00
void Boiler::process_HpSettings3(std::shared_ptr<const Telegram> telegram) {
has_update(telegram, heatCable_, 2);
has_update(telegram, VC0valve_, 3);
has_update(telegram, primePump_, 4);
has_update(telegram, primePumpMod_, 5);
has_update(telegram, hp3wayValve_, 6);
has_update(telegram, elHeatStep1_, 7);
has_update(telegram, elHeatStep2_, 8);
has_update(telegram, elHeatStep3_, 9);
}
